- PVSM.RU - https://www.pvsm.ru -
В прошлую пятницу мы собрали 140 разработчиков, чтобы поговорить о микросервисах — деплое, координации, согласованности. Делимся с вами записью двух лучших, по мнению участников, выступлений.
О том, что такое DevDay, мы рассказывали в этой статье [1].
Деплой микросервисов // Алексей Баитов
Инженер Алексей Баитов рассказал, как 2ГИС непрерывно доставляет микросервисную архитектуру, которая уже в продакшне. А ещё о том, как мы изменили традиционный подход связанности микросервисов: убрали излишние интеграции внутри команды и избавились от преждевременного легаси по поддержанию старых версий API.
Микросервисы и согласованность данных // Денис Иванов
Денис Иванов — тимлид команды ERM. Его доклад о том, как добиться гарантии согласованности и максимальной защиты от сбоев, если микросервисы совместно изменяют данные в нескольких хранилищах.
Добавочка: вот здесь [2] Денис рассказывает про то, как сделать REST-сервис на ASP.NET Core и запустить его на Kubernetes. А вот здесь [3] опенсорс-система версионированного хранения данных на .NET.
Видео с других встреч можно посмотреть на канале DevDay [4] на Youtube.
Автор: InnaSavchkova
Источник [5]
Сайт-источник PVSM.RU: https://www.pvsm.ru
Путь до страницы источника: https://www.pvsm.ru/programmirovanie/269601
Ссылки в тексте:
[1] этой статье: https://habrahabr.ru/company/2gis/blog/342588/
[2] вот здесь: http://techno.2gis.ru/lectures/92
[3] вот здесь: https://github.com/2gis/nuclear-vstore
[4] канале DevDay: https://www.youtube.com/channel/UCagF11qvyRm6KSIjpmEzkuA
[5] Источник: https://habrahabr.ru/post/343628/
Нажмите здесь для печати.